#include"MainWindow.h"#include"ui_MainWindow.h"#include
MainWindow::MainWindow(QWidget *parent) :
QMainWindow(parent),
ui(newUi::MainWindow)
{
ui->setupUi(this);// create a QImage object, which acts as the canvasimage = QImage(this->size(), QImage::Format_RGB32);
image.fill(Qt::white);
QImage tux;//tux.load(qApp->applicationDirPath() + "/tux.png");tux.load("://tux.png");
QPainter painter(&image);
painter.drawImage(QPoint(100,100), tux);
drawing =false;
brushColor = Qt::black;
brushSize =2;
}
MainWindow::~MainWindow()
{deleteui;
}voidMainWindow::mousePressEvent(QMouseEvent *event)
{if(event->button() == Qt::LeftButton)
{
drawing =true;
lastPoint = event->pos();
}</